Use the equation of the water level of the river represented by the equation [tex]y = -4x + 170[/tex], where [tex]x[/tex] represents the number of years and [tex]y[/tex] represents the total feet. What points are located on the line?

A. (170, 0)
B. (0, 170)
C. (12, 126)
D. (50, 30)
E. (5, 150)
F. (60, –70)

To determine which points lie on the line represented by the equation y = −4x + 170, substitute the x-values from each point into the equation. The points with the corresponding y-values that match the results of the equation, in this case, points A (0, 170), C (12, 126), and E (5, 150), are on the line.

Explanation:

The given linear equation, y = −4x + 170, allows us to determine which points lie on the line by plugging the x-value of each point into the equation and checking if the resulting y-value matches the one given in the point. To verify each point, follow these steps:

  1. Substitute the x-value of the point into the equation.
  2. Calculate the resulting y-value.
  3. Check if this calculated y-value matches the y-value of the point.

Let's apply these steps to confirm which points are located on the line:

  • Point A (0, 170): When x=0, y = −4(0) + 170 = 170, so point A is on the line.
  • Point C (12, 126): When x=12, y = −4(12) + 170 = 126, so point C is on the line.
  • Point E (5, 150): When x=5, y = −4(5) + 170 = 150, so point E is on the line.
